Tips for Reading Snack Labels and Choosing Wisely
Understanding how to read food labels is critical for making informed choices when selecting low sodium snacks.
Understanding Nutritional Information
Always begin with the nutritional information on the package, focusing on the sodium content. Aim for snacks that contain less than 140mg of sodium per serving to be classified as low sodium. Additionally, checking serving sizes can prevent unintentional overconsumption, which is key to sticking to a low sodium routine.
Identifying Hidden Sodium Sources
It's also essential to be aware of hidden sources of sodium in snacks. Often, flavored or packaged snacks can contain considerable amounts of sodium due to preservatives and flavor enhancers. Ingredients like monosodium glutamate (MSG) are common culprits. Always be vigilant about extra sources of sodium that may not be apparent.

Easy Low Sodium Snack Recipes to Try
Creating your own snacks can be one of the most rewarding ways to enjoy low sodium snacks. Here are a few easy recipes to get you started!
Simple Low Sodium Hummus
This low sodium hummus can be made by blending chickpeas, tahini, lemon juice, olive oil, garlic, and your choice of spices without added salt. Pair it with fresh vegetables or low sodium crackers for a nutritious dip.
Flavorful Low Sodium Energy Bites
Mix oats, unsweetened nut butter, and seeds for low sodium energy bites. Adding a dash of honey or vanilla will give them a delightful flavor while keeping sodium levels minimal.
Crunchy Low Sodium Veggie Chips
Make your own veggie chips by thinly slicing vegetables like zucchini or beetroot, seasoning them with herbs, and baking until crispy. These low sodium snacks are satisfying and provide essential nutrients without the excess sodium found in commercial snacks.
